(In my paramedical biology class, we started out the term with a survival activity in which you’re given a list of items and you’re supposed to rank them as most important to least important.)

Teacher: “Okay. So, what did we all put as our most important item?”

(A lot of students shout out the map or the lighter.)

Teacher: “Good, good answers. Any other ones?”

Student: “The axe.”

Teacher: “Hm. Why is that?”

Student: “Well, you can chop up your fellow survivors and eat them if you’re starving.”

(Everyone is silent.)

Teacher: “… and that’s the last time we’ll do this activity again.”
